## Changed defaults

Heads up: the Ledgerline tax-rate lookup cache now defaults to a 15-minute TTL instead of 24 hours. Turns out rates in the Veldt County sandbox were going stale mid-demo, which was embarrassing. Eviction is now LRU rather than FIFO, and the cache warms on boot. If you're reviewing, check that nothing hardcodes the old TTL. The new defaults land as follows.

deployment values, bajop-taweg:
holwyn:
  log_level: debug
  metrics_host: metrics.holwyn.zemvarsys.internal
  pool_size: 32

## Runbook: Payment Retry Idempotency (Pennygate)

Quick refresher: every retry through Pennygate must reuse the original idempotency key, or the processor treats it as a fresh charge. The key TTL has to outlive our longest retry backoff — check that math in review. The relevant knobs are set as follows.

settings of fahag-haduf:
[ulaox]
port = 8443
region = south-2
host = ulaox.lumiccorp.internal
timeout_ms = 500
retries = 8

## Payroll Export Change

Heads up, new folks: the Quillbook payroll export switched from fixed-width to delimited records last sprint, so the old parser in the finance bridge is retired. If you regenerate exports locally, make sure you're on schema v4. Exports won't upload unless they're signed, so grab the current signing key here.

deploy key for kagup-bawig: bky9_ZMq28eTw9